#1d8cce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d8cce is composed of 11.4% red, 54.9%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.9% cyan, 32%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 202.4 degrees, a saturation of 75.3% and a lightness of 46.1%. #1d8cce color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#00199d.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#1d8cce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d8cce has RGB values of R:29, G:140,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1936590.

Shades and Tints of #1d8cce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b11 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d8cce
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e777d is the less saturated color, while #0293e9 is the most saturated one.
